Fulcrum Indexer Gains Momentum

Fulcrum is not just another BCH indexer; it holds the potential to function as an SPV server for Bitcoin Cash, Bitcoin, and Litecoin, depending on the connected full node. Recently adopted by popular wallets like Cake Wallet, the indexer is gaining traction for its efficiency.

Workshop Promotes Blockchain Learning

Paytaca's initiative to teach students how to integrate BCH payments into gaming applications is noteworthy. The hands-on workshop aims to foster innovation within the BCH community by providing practical knowledge and skills. Upcoming Bank Run Raises Concerns

The BCH community is anticipating a 'bank run' on October 1 aimed at withdrawing funds from exchanges. This action raises eyebrows about the liquidity risks associated with BCH, with experts observing potential fallout. Developer Support Collaboration

Additionally, the BCH-1 project has partnered with the Blaze Hackathon, a move designed to support and uplift developers in the blockchain space. Meanwhile, BCH-Cockpit introduces a backup tool for users, ensuring easier access to funds from Cauldron pools.
